Obsidian's color is smoked all the way through the entire top layer which is an amazing feature for a floor that is darker in color. The whitewash adds a nice color variance to the floor but will also help aid in hiding any dirt or scratches. With this floor, you can go a few days longer without having to mop.

PRODUCT DESCRIPTION
The Mill City Collection is made by balancing a thick top layer of solid sawn French Oak over a stable ply of substrate wood. By implementing a combination of wire brushing, saw marks, and various color distressing techniques the planks look visually reclaimed. This process creates a highly authentic distressed style which is highly sought after in today's home design market. With over 70% of the planks at full length, this line is guaranteed to impress both interior designers and hardwood engineers.
 
This state-of-the-art coloring process is finished using Woca natural oil, lightly washed, and smoked allowing it to displays the same color throughout the entire top layer. This process of color treatment enhances the wear-ability of the wood by camouflaging any deep scratches which may occur from use. The Obsidian color pays homage to the natural forces of volcanos by bringing one of the most powerful forces of nature home for your viewing pleasure.
